Liverpool hope to hold a medical for Darwin Nunez on Monday.
The Benfica striker has agreed personal terms with the Reds and a breakthrough over a transfer fee has been found.
The Daily Mail says Julian Ward, Liverpool's sporting director, has been in Lisbon over the weekend for talks with his Benfica counterpart Pedro Marques for the Uruguay international.
Nunez's Liverpool deal will be worth £120,000-a-week. It will run for six years.
Liverpool will pay an initial £64million with a further £12.8million payable on appearances, and then an additional £8.5million linked into the success of Jurgen Klopp's team.
Benfica had proposed the deal be split into an initial value of £68million, followed by £17million in bonuses.
